Baisakhi is celebrated with great pomp every year on 13 or 14 April in North India including Punjab, Haryana. This time it is being celebrated on 13 April. Sikh New Year begins from this day. Yellow rice: Sweet yellow rice is made on crutches. On this day, sweet rice is made in every Punjabi house. Cashew, cardamom is used to enhance the taste of these rice.
Flour pineapple: Laddoos of flour are made to welcome guests on Baisakhi. The laddus of the Pinnis are eaten with great fervor in Punjab. It is one of the major sweets eaten by Punjabis. These laddus made with the help of desi ghee dissolve in the mouth.
Kadhi Prasad: On this day, Kadha Prasad or say that jaggery pudding is made as Prasad. On this day, people make hard prasad in homes. It is made from jaggery and ghee. It is very easy to make. It is very tasty. In gurudwaras also, this hard prasad is given to the devotees.
Kheer: Any festival is considered incomplete without kheer. Everyone likes this desert or children. It is made using rice, milk, sugar and dry fruits. If cardamom powder is used in it, it enhances the taste of kheer even more.
Kadhi rice: There is also a tradition of making curry rice on Baisakhi. Everyone likes curry rice. But if someone eats Punjabi style curry rice once, then you will demand to eat again and again. The flavor of Punjabi Kadhi is different. In Punjab, there are more pakodi kadhi people eat more. Curd is used to sour the curry.
